WebMore than million people arrive to the city to celebrate this day. Kingsday vs. Queensday. Since 1885, while the Netherlands had only female monarchs, this national holiday has been called Queensday (Konninginnedag). However in 2013, Queen Beatrix son Crown Prince Willem Alexander has taken the throne as the King of the Netherlands. WebMar 15, 2024 · A brief history of King’s Day. The Netherlands has been celebrating King’s Day on 27 April since 2014 after King Willem-Alexander ascended the throne in 2013. King Willem-Alexander is the first male monarch of the Netherlands in 123 years as various queens have reigned from 1890 until 2013. Good Friday (Goede Vrijdag) is an official holiday in the Netherlands, however, it's not an official day off for everyone. After Holy Thursday (Witte Donderdag) comes Good Friday (Goede Vrijdag). On this day, Christians memorialize the crucifixion and death of Jesus.
